parliament | | |
n. (group) | 1. parliament | a legislative assembly in certain countries. |
| ~ interpellation | (parliament) a parliamentary procedure of demanding that a government official explain some act or policy. |
| ~ law-makers, legislative assembly, legislative body, legislature, general assembly | persons who make or amend or repeal laws. |
| ~ british parliament | the British legislative body. |
| ~ knesset, knesseth | the Israeli unicameral parliament. |
| ~ oireachtas | the parliament of the Irish Republic. |
| ~ britain, great britain, u.k., uk, united kingdom, united kingdom of great britain and northern ireland | a monarchy in northwestern Europe occupying most of the British Isles; divided into England and Scotland and Wales and Northern Ireland; `Great Britain' is often used loosely to refer to the United Kingdom. |
n. (act) | 2. fantan, parliament, sevens | a card game in which you play your sevens and other cards in sequence in the same suit as the sevens; you win if you are the first to use all your cards. |
| ~ card game, cards | a game played with playing cards. |
